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 8013796556 28 725586 9760312953
8153 7027684633 204970
8153 7027684633 204970
187106 15181 686351 639
All about undefined
Interested in learning more?
8153 7027684633 204970
187106 15181 686351 639
See more
339163694 319384186 78185085
2910 0880 745166888
See more
074030056 62578492
05716017699 01704203536 86409367814 571
See more